When the idol is immersed

The idol is kept for one and a half, three, five, seven days or until Anant Chaturdashi — it is a family custom rather than a rule, and community mandapams usually keep it longest.

Use the designated immersion point

Many gram panchayats and municipalities set aside a pond or a marked stretch of tank for immersion. Ask at the panchayat office — it changes year to year, and a drinking-water tank or a farm pond is not an alternative.

Unpainted clay dissolves, plaster of Paris does not

A clay idol breaks down in water within hours. Plaster of Paris does not, and the paints carry heavy metals, so idols accumulate in tanks and rivers after immersion. Pollution control boards in most states now ask for clay for exactly this reason.

Someone should be watching the water, not the idol

Immersion points get crowded and the bank is slippery after the monsoon. Children go into the water at these gatherings every year. Keep one person watching the water rather than the procession.

Take the accessories home

Thermocol, plastic sheeting, cloth and metal ornaments do not belong in the tank even when the idol itself is clay. Most organised immersion points now have a collection bin at the bank for them.

Khaligan at a glance

Khaligan is a village of 152 people in 42 households (Census 2011) in Gunupur block, Rayagada district, Odisha, the 158th-largest of 206 villages in Gunupur block. Literacy is 74%, 31 points above the block average of 43% and the sex ratio is 949 women per 1,000 men. It lies 49 km from the Rayagada district centre, 45 km from Veeraghattam, the nearest town, 2 km from Gunupur railway station (straight-line distances). The pincode is 765024, served by Ukkamba post office; the LGD village code is 426823. The nearest hospital or health centre is government hospital, 2 km away. The sarpanch is RABINDRA SABARA. The population is estimated at 179 in 2026, up 18% since the 2011 Census.
